Estimates that sell the system, not just shingles
Ventilation, ice and water shield, drip edge, and cleanup standards belong in the narrative. licensed roof estimate improves when homeowners understand what they’re paying for.
Use line-item clarity instead of a single mystery number. Transparency builds trust for licensed roof estimate traffic that already distrusts contractors.
Installer-friendly licensed roof estimate checklist
- Confirm crew capacity and supplier lead times before pushing licensed roof estimate volume.
- Pre-build estimate packages for common roof styles in your market.
- Standardize photo checklists for sales (deck, penetrations, ventilation).
- Train CSRs on empathetic intake and realistic scheduling.
- Publish warranty and manufacturer docs where homeowners expect them.
- Run a Friday pipeline review: stuck estimates and ghosted bids.

Metrics that matter for licensed roof estimate
- Cost per booked inspection (not just cost per lead).
- Inspection-to-contract rate and average contract value.
- Cycle time: lead → inspection → signed job.
- Gross margin by neighborhood and lead source.
- Referral rate 30–60 days post-job.
